Spider silks have unrivaled extensibility and high tensile strength, making them nature's most exceptional mechanical properties. All of these excellent properties make spider silk a desirable material for a wide range of applications. Spiders, on the other hand, cannot be farmed. As a result, techniques for mass-producing Synthetic Spider Silk have been developed.
